>>>>>>>>>>> The "PermissionsService" contains the following method:
>>>>>>>>>>> /// <summary>
>>>>>>>>>>> /// Gets the permissions for the specified etntity
>>>>>>>>>>>  /// </summary>
>>>>>>>>>>> /// <param name="user">The user.</param>
>>>>>>>>>>>  /// <param name="operationName">Name of the operation.</param>
>>>>>>>>>>> /// <returns></returns>
>>>>>>>>>>>  public Permission[] GetPermissionsFor(IUser user, string
>>>>>>>>>>> operationName)
>>>>>>>>>>> {
>>>>>>>>>>>  string[] operationNames =
>>>>>>>>>>> Strings.GetHierarchicalOperationNames(operationName);
>>>>>>>>>>> DetachedCriteria criteria = DetachedCriteria.For<Permission>()
>>>>>>>>>>>  .Add(Expression.Eq("User", user)
>>>>>>>>>>>      || Subqueries.PropertyIn("UsersGroup.Id",
>>>>>>>>>>>
>>>>>>>>>>>  
>>>>>>>>>>> SecurityCriterions.AllGroups(user).SetProjection(Projections.Id())))
>>>>>>>>>>>
>>>>>>>>>>> .CreateAlias("Operation", "op")
>>>>>>>>>>>  .Add(Expression.In("op.Name", operationNames));
>>>>>>>>>>>
>>>>>>>>>>> return FindResults(criteria);
>>>>>>>>>>>  }
>>>>>>>>>>>
>>>>>>>>>>> This method returns all permissions for a user for a certain
>>>>>>>>>>> operation. With "All" I mean also the ones that are defined on
>>>>>>>>>>> entitiesgroups. I have for example an operation "/Department/List" 
>>>>>>>>>>> with the
>>>>>>>>>>> permission "on everything" set to "allow" and with the permission 
>>>>>>>>>>> on group
>>>>>>>>>>> "departments of company x" set on "deny". Now if the user wants to 
>>>>>>>>>>> access
>>>>>>>>>>> the "http://localhost/Department/List"; it is not allowed because
>>>>>>>>>>> Rhino.Security finds a "deny" permission for a certain 
>>>>>>>>>>> entitiesgroup. In my
>>>>>>>>>>> opinion it should not take the permissions on entititiesgroups into 
>>>>>>>>>>> account
>>>>>>>>>>> in this case. It could also be that I have configured it in the 
>>>>>>>>>>> wrong way of
>>>>>>>>>>> course.
>>>>>>>>>>>
>>>>>>>>>>> This fixed it for me:
>>>>>>>>>>>
>>>>>>>>>>> /// <summary>
>>>>>>>>>>> /// Gets the permissions for the specified etntity
>>>>>>>>>>>  /// </summary>
>>>>>>>>>>> /// <param name="user">The user.</param>
>>>>>>>>>>>  /// <param name="operationName">Name of the operation.</param>
>>>>>>>>>>> /// <returns></returns>
>>>>>>>>>>>  public Permission[] GetPermissionsFor(IUser user, string
>>>>>>>>>>> operationName)
>>>>>>>>>>> {
>>>>>>>>>>>  string[] operationNames =
>>>>>>>>>>> Strings.GetHierarchicalOperationNames(operationName);
>>>>>>>>>>> DetachedCriteria criteria = DetachedCriteria.For<Permission>()
>>>>>>>>>>>  .Add(Expression.Eq("User", user)
>>>>>>>>>>>      || Subqueries.PropertyIn("UsersGroup.Id",
>>>>>>>>>>>
>>>>>>>>>>>  
>>>>>>>>>>> SecurityCriterions.AllGroups(user).SetProjection(Projections.Id())))
>>>>>>>>>>>                 .Add(Expression.IsNull("EntitiesGroup"))
>>>>>>>>>>>  .CreateAlias("Operation", "op")
>>>>>>>>>>> .Add(Expression.In("op.Name", operationNames));
>>>>>>>>>>>
>>>>>>>>>>> return FindResults(criteria);
>>>>>>>>>>> }
